When should I hire a spinal cord injury lawyer?
It's advisable to work with a lawyer as quickly as possible after the injury. Early legal support helps gather proof and constructs a strong case.
2. What is the statute of constraints for spine injury claims?
The statute of restrictions varies by state but frequently falls in between one to three years from the date of injury. Seek advice from a lawyer for specifics in your jurisdiction.
3. How do spinal cord injury lawyers charge for their services?
Numerous spinal cord injury attorneys work on a contingency charge basis, indicating they only receive payment if you win your case. Their fees generally range from 25% to 40% of the settlement.
